I know its frustrating, BUT, I learned my portable also requires updates--making it cheaper to buy a newer better unit instead. That's just sad

For the car, every few years you may have to update the nav disc.
Consider it maitenance since nothing but oil changes happens till over 70k miles

When you register with acura they send a coupon for disc $150, and a discount on the last year version
Checking the list of releases on the alpine link will show what release you need for your cities latest revision. Not many places get added or updated each year, so a brand new one may not have anything for you over last years

Alpine makes the disc and sells it...has a lot to do with the price, and its not the greatest system but it does the job.

If you call and complain to customer care- ask for a discount coupon!
The only reason I see to complain would be a car from the dealer with an old disc, get a new release disc in the sale
The disc dont interchange either,,Alpine job security

Here is some insight into why the price is so high:

1. Not many copies are sold a year, maybe 20K at the most.
2. Programmers need to be paid to update the maps on the manuf. specific GUI
3. Researchers need to be paid to update streets/database
4. All the bugs need to be worked out before production
5. Producing the disk
6. A new version of the disk is made 4x a year
